To write a C program that calculates the Fibonacci series up to a given number, you can use a loop to generate the series. Start by initializing the first two Fibonacci numbers (0 and 1) and then repeatedly compute the next number by adding the two preceding numbers until you reach or exceed the specified limit. Here’s a simple example: #include <stdio.h> int main() { int n, t1 = 0, t2 = 1, nextTerm; printf("Enter a positive integer: "); scanf("%d", &n); printf("Fibonacci Series: %d, %d", t1, t2); for (int i = 3; i <= n; ++i) { nextTerm = t1 + t2; printf(", %d", nextTerm); t1 = t2; t2 = nextTerm; } return 0; } This program prompts the user for a number and prints the Fibonacci series up to that number.
